Climate Overview
The climate in Buriti dos Lopes is hot. The average annual temperature is 28°C and approximately 1219mm of precipitation falls per year. March is the wettest month, receiving around 325mm of rainfall. Buriti dos Lopes sits near the equator, so seasonal temperature differences are minimal throughout the year.
Temperature
Buriti dos Lopes sees moderate temperature variation throughout the year, ranging from 23°C to 36°C. October is the hottest month, with daytime highs reaching 36°C and an average of 29°C. July is the coolest month, with minimum temperatures around 23°C and an average of 28°C. On average, daily temperatures fluctuate by about 9°C between overnight lows and afternoon highs.
Precipitation
Buriti dos Lopes is a fairly wet location, receiving approximately 1219mm of precipitation annually, which averages out to around 102mm per month. The wettest month is March, averaging 325mm of rainfall. April and February also tend to see above-average precipitation. The driest month is August, with just 1mm. That's 324mm less than March, the wettest month. Rainfall is heavily concentrated in certain months, creating a distinct wet and dry season. Wind
Buriti dos Lopes is mildly breezy, with an average annual wind speed of 18km/h. For context, sustained winds below 12km/h are generally light, while anything above 25km/h is considered strong. The windiest month is October, averaging 23km/h, noticeable enough to affect lighter outdoor activities. The calmest conditions occur in May, with average winds dropping to 13km/h, making it an ideal period for wind-sensitive activities. There is moderate seasonal variation in wind speed, with a 10km/h gap between the calmest and windiest months. Wind tends to pick up during the summer months. The seasonal averages are 16km/h in winter, 22km/h in spring, 18km/h in summer, 14km/h in autumn.

Spring
Temperatures range from 24 to 36°C. Precipitation is minimal, with only around 16mm for the entire season. Winds are moderate at around 22km/h. Light layers work well as temperatures warm through the season — a great time to be outdoors.
Summer
Temperatures range from 24 to 35°C. Rainfall is heavy, totalling around 418mm across the season with a monthly average of 139mm. Winds are moderate at around 18km/h. Light, breathable clothing is ideal — perfect conditions for outdoor activities.
Autumn
Temperatures range from 24 to 32°C. Rainfall is heavy, totalling around 729mm across the season with a monthly average of 243mm. Winds are generally light, averaging 14km/h. A waterproof jacket and sturdy footwear are recommended as rain becomes more frequent.
Winter
Temperatures range from 23 to 35°C. Rainfall is relatively light, with around 56mm over the season and a monthly average of 19mm. Winds are moderate at around 16km/h. A light jacket or sweater is usually sufficient, though cooler evenings may call for an extra layer.
